II. Pre-Operation Preparation for Optimal Performance

Before diving into underwater cutting tasks, thorough preparation is crucial. Start with a detailed inspection of your equipment, including the hydraulic system, blades, and seals. A well-maintained Underwater Hydraulic Handheld Concrete Ring Saw ensures consistent performance and reduces the risk of malfunctions. Blade selection is another critical factor; for instance, diamond-tipped blades are ideal for reinforced concrete, while segmented blades work best for softer materials. Additionally, check hydraulic fluid levels and adjust pressure settings to match the task at hand. Proper preparation not only extends the lifespan of your tools but also enhances safety and efficiency.

III. Advanced Cutting Techniques for Underwater Hydraulic Ring Saws

Mastering advanced cutting techniques can make a world of difference in underwater projects. To achieve clean and precise cuts, maintain a steady hand and let the saw do the work—avoid forcing the blade. Minimizing vibration is key to reducing blade wear; this can be achieved by using stabilizers and ensuring proper blade alignment. Challenging scenarios, such as cutting through reinforced concrete or irregular shapes, require patience and skill. For example, when encountering rebar, slow down and allow the blade to grind through the metal without overheating. IV. Optimizing Underwater Visibility and Communication

Clear communication and visibility are paramount in underwater operations. Murky waters can hinder progress, but using high-powered underwater lighting systems and cameras can improve visibility significantly. Establish a reliable communication protocol between the diver and surface crew, such as hand signals or wireless systems. In Hong Kong's busy harbors, where sediment often clouds the water, these strategies are indispensable. V. Troubleshooting Common Issues Underwater

Even with meticulous preparation, issues can arise during underwater cutting. Blade jams, for instance, are common when dealing with dense materials. To resolve this, reverse the blade slightly and clear any debris before continuing. Hydraulic system failures, such as leaks or pressure drops, require immediate attention; always carry spare seals and fittings. Preventing damage to the saw and surrounding structures involves careful planning and situational awareness. By anticipating potential problems and having solutions ready, you can minimize downtime and maintain project momentum.

VI. Post-Operation Maintenance for Longevity

After each use, thorough cleaning and inspection of your Underwater Hydraulic Handheld Concrete Ring Saw are essential. Rinse the tool with fresh water to remove salt and debris, and inspect blades for wear or damage. Proper storage in a dry, climate-controlled environment prevents corrosion and extends the tool's lifespan. Schedule regular professional maintenance to address any underlying issues before they escalate. This proactive approach ensures your equipment remains reliable and ready for the next project.
